Function | |
1. Erectile Dysfunction Yohimbine hydrochloride is a prescription drug that has been shown in multiple human trials to effectively treat male impotence. Yohimbine may also be a useful treatment option in orgasmic dysfunction. 2. Slimming Yohimbine has been found to increase lipolysis by increasing the release of norepinephrine available to fat cells and blocking alpha-2 receptor activation. 3. Inhibition of Platelet Aggregation Pre-clinical studies report that yohimbine alkaloid may inhibit platelet aggregation. 4. Depression Remedy Yohimbe has been promoted as a herbal remedy for depression, because it blocks an enzyme called monoamine oxidase. However, this is only found in higher doses (over 50 mg/day), which is potentially unsafe. | |
